Dr. Mehta graduated summa cum laude with a Bachelors of Science from University of Pennsylvania. There, she was heavily involved in research and global health opportunities. She then went onto attend Columbia University School of Physicians & Surgeons. There, she was actively involved within all aspects of school life, including as Vice President of her graduating class and as a member of the admissions committee. Her experience in the recruitment and evaluation of applicants is key to her success as a MedSchoolCoach advisor. She was also awarded Columbia P&S’s Gold Medal, an award bestowed upon a single graduating senior in recognition of their contributions and devotion to the College of Physicians and Surgeons.
Dr. Mehta is an also avid writer and winner of numerous writing awards. She finished a residency in internal medicine at the University of Pennsylvania then took a year to serve as the Chief Resident.
